In July 2023, Evan Wells announced his retirement from Naughty Dog, marking the end of an era for the studio. He left the company in the hands of Co-President Neil Druckmann, having established a culture of high-quality craftsmanship that continues to influence the industry. Even in retirement, his name remains synonymous with the "Naughty Dog standard"—a blend of technical polish and emotional depth that few other studios have matched.
